FOX’s new Performance Elite shocks improve the stock Tacoma platform by increasing the suspension’s articulation with added damping and control. They also offer two versions depending on the amount of lift in the rear you have.
Type III anodization prevents corrosion and wear of the 2.5-inch aluminum bodies, and external reservoirs efficiently dissipate heat by increasing internal oil capacity. Cooler shocks work better, longer. The reservoirs feature Dual Speed Compression (DSC) adjusters in a remote res. design.
Quickly adapt your shocks for load, environment, and driving style using the DSC adjusters as the high-flow piston manage stability through all types of terrain. Body | 2.5″ impact extruded and CNC machined 6061-T6 hard anodized aluminum body resists rust over time |
---|---|
Body Plating | Hard-anodized for a durable finish |
Reservoir | External reservoir design separates shock oil from the high-pressure nitrogen |
Components | Black-anodized, CNC-machined 6061-T6 billet aluminum |
Shaft | 7/8″ hard chrome plated heat-treated alloy steel |
Piston | Race-developed high-flow piston design |
Valving | Application specific valving to maximize performance |
Seals | Redundant sealing pack system main seal, wiper seal, scraper seal |
Bearing | PTFE-lined, heat-treated, alloy steel spherical |
Adjuster Type | DSC – Dual Speed Compression |
